Tour Overview
The Night Walking Tour in Lugano, Switzerland offers participants a chance to explore the city’s historic center under the enchanting glow of night.
This small-group tour, limited to 12 people, is led by a friendly English-speaking guide. The private tour ensures an intimate experience, as only your group will participate.
Regardless of the weather, the tour operates, so dress appropriately. The meeting point is at Piazza Bernardino Luini, outside the Santa Maria degli Angioli Church, and the tour returns to the same location.
The 6:30 PM start time allows you to enjoy a delicious Italian aperitivo during the tour. Gratuities are included, and confirmation is received within 48 hours, subject to availability.

What’s Included
The Night Walking Tour in Lugano includes a delicious, genuine, and typical Italian Aperitivo. Gratuities are also included, so there’s no need to worry about tipping.
The tour is private, meaning only your group will participate, and it operates rain or shine, so be sure to dress appropriately.
The meeting point is at Piazza Bernardino Luini, outside the Santa Maria degli Angioli Church, and the tour ends back at the same location.
Confirmation is received within 48 hours of booking, subject to availability.
Just keep in mind that extra drinks and meals aren’t included, and the tour is non-refundable, with no cancellations allowed.
